Plus I don’t think they’ll show up in the Community search, unless someone first (once) adds them via Add remote community and makes the instance aware of its existence.
To the OP: basically ActivityPub quirk, no instances proactively import remote contents, first having to have someone request that information, and how the “request” happens, depends on the software

ahem From your Lemmy instance, go to feddit.org/search, put the post’s link in the search bar, hit enter and wait a little. That way, the post and the skeleton of the community get imported, and following the community lets new posts get imported.
Alternatively, if you want to find just the community, not any specific posts, community mentions help too, e.g. here would be !piefed_help@piefed.social (
!piefed_help@piefed.social), which you click to get redirected to the given community.
